Mary Berry, born on March 24, 1935, in Bath, England, is a celebrated British food writer, television presenter, and Dame of the British Empire. Trained at the prestigious Le Cordon Bleu in Paris, she went on to publish more than seventy cookbooks and inspire millions through her approachable recipes. Her role as a judge on The Great British Bake Off turned her into a household name, admired for her warmth and authority. Sarah Hadley, born in Boston, Massachusetts, is a Los Angeles–based artist and photographer celebrated for her ethereal, dreamlike imagery. Growing up within the historic Isabella Stewart Gardner Museum, where her father was director, she was surrounded by art and architecture from an early age. She went on to study Art History and Italian at Georgetown University, later refining her photography skills at the Corcoran College of Art. Over the years, Sarah Hadley has built an international reputation through projects like Lost Venice and Story Lines, showcasing her ability to blend memory, imagination, and storytelling into compelling visual narratives.
